Output e158687bb55554ee0442e002b2a4f4486cd4995cde6b4b9d7f960e7d11594bca:0

value
32913803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 715c0caf3386351794191362eda8a318fed90832 OP_EQUAL
address
3C2QYwCis4aKbu66ThUzGM9wohnvhG2WPE
transaction
e158687bb55554ee0442e002b2a4f4486cd4995cde6b4b9d7f960e7d11594bca